According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 288 reports of Chills have been filed in association with GEMCITABINE (Gemcitabine). This represents 0.9% of all adverse event reports for GEMCITABINE.

How Dangerous Is Chills From GEMCITABINE?
Of the 288 reports, 13 (4.5%) resulted in death, 235 (81.6%) required hospitalization, and 15 (5.2%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Chills Listed in the Official Label?
Yes, Chills is listed as a known adverse reaction in the official FDA drug label for GEMCITABINE.
